The Impact of Full Moon on Fish Behavior

Despite the popular belief that fishing is bad during a full moon, many anglers insist that it can actually increase their chances of catching fish. A full moon night can provide better visibility for predatory fish to hunt, which makes it easier for anglers to catch them. Some species, like bass and crappie, are also believed to spawn during the full moon, which makes them more aggressive and therefore easier to catch.

On the other hand, there are some species that may become less active during a full moon. For instance, trout are believed to be more sluggish during the full moon, and therefore harder to catch. So, the ability of a full moon to increase or decrease your chances of catching fish largely depends on the species you’re targeting.

What Are Some Tips for Fishing During the Full Moon?

Here are some tips for fishing during the full moon:

1. Fish during the early morning or late evening when there is a reduced amount of moonlight.
2. Use artificial bait that mimics the natural food source of the fish you are targeting.
3. Fish in areas with structure and cover. The full moon can make fish more cautious, so they may be more likely to hide in these areas.
4. Experiment with different lures and fishing techniques to see what works best for the specific body of water you are fishing in.
5. Pay attention to the weather conditions, as they can have a significant impact on fishing during the full moon.

The Connection Between Fishing and the Moon

To understand why people might be skeptical of fishing during a full moon, it’s important to first understand the connection between fishing and the moon. Many anglers believe that the moon can influence fish behavior, which can in turn affect the likelihood of catching a fish.

One way that the moon might play a role in fishing is through tidal activity. The moon’s gravitational pull is responsible for the ocean tides, and some suggest that this tide activity can impact when and where certain fish species are feeding. Additionally, the amount of light during a full moon may make it more difficult to catch fish that are accustomed to darker feeding conditions.

The Case for Fishing on a Full Moon

Despite the arguments against fishing on a full moon, some anglers argue that it’s actually a great time to fish. For one, increased tidal activity during a full moon can make it easier to locate certain species of fish. The added light from the moon during a full moon can also help anglers see better, as well as lure fish that are attracted to light.

Some fishermen also find that full moon fishing allows them the chance to try out different techniques and strategies. For example, if they’re not having luck with traditional methods during the day, switching to night fishing during a full moon can provide a new challenge and maybe even bring success.

The Case Against Fishing on a Full Moon

On the other hand, there are many arguments against fishing on a full moon. As mentioned previously, some species of fish may be less active during a full moon due to increased light levels. This could result in fewer bites and a lower catch rate overall.

Additionally, a full moon can lead to more crowded fishing spots. Many anglers might assume that a full moon is the best time to fish, which could result in more people hitting the water at the same time. If you’re looking for some solitude and quiet during your fishing trip, a full moon might not be the best option.
